はじめに
ITパスポート試験の勉強、本当にお疲れ様です。
データベース分野で頻出の「インデックス」や「コード設計」といった専門用語は、文字だけで読んでもなかなか覚えにくいですよね。
この記事では、試験問題で間違えやすいポイントを音楽のリズムに乗せて楽しく暗記できる、オリジナルの「覚えうた」をご紹介します。
通勤・通学中などに繰り返し聴くことで、試験本番でも迷わず正しい選択肢を選べるようになります。
ぜひ、日々の試験対策や暗記学習にお役立てください。
AIを活用した楽曲制作
今回の学習用楽曲の制作には、最新のAIツールを活用しています。
歌詞の作成は生成AI「Gemini」が担当し、試験に出題される正確な定義と覚えやすさの両立を目指しました。
そして、作成した歌詞をもとに、AI作曲ツールの「Suno AI」を使用して実際の楽曲を生成しています。
AIの技術を掛け合わせることで、効率的かつクオリティの高い学習コンテンツが完成しました。
タイトル・歌詞の紹介
インデックス、コード設計覚えうた
歌詞
インデックスは索引 高速検索の仕組み
コード設計は一意に識別し分類集計 一意とは重複がなく特定できること
インデックスを張るべき列は検索条件になる列 張るべきではない列は種類が少ない列
デメリットは更新速度の低下 シーケンスコードは順番 連番
ブロックコードは区分 グループごとの範囲 桁別コードはグループ分類 桁ごとに意味
ニモニックコードは文字から連想しやすい JapanはJP BlackはBK
チェックディジットは誤入力を検出する検査用数字
インデックスは索引 高速検索の仕組み コード設計は一意に識別し分類
チェックディジットは打ち間違いを検出
楽曲の視聴
以下のリンクから、完成したアップテンポな楽曲を視聴することができます。
ぜひ、勉強の合間や移動中などに何度も聴いて、耳から自然と暗記してください。
youtube
Suno AI
インデックス、コード設計覚えうた(Suno AI)
歌詞の解説
ここでは、歌詞に登場する各用語の意味と、試験で問われやすいポイントを解説します。
インデックス(索引)
データベースの中から、目的のデータを辞書の索引のように高速に見つけ出すための仕組みです。
「WHERE 社員番号 = ‘123’」のように、検索条件として頻繁に指定される列に設定すると検索スピードが劇的に上がります。
しかし、データが追加・更新されるたびに裏側で索引のデータも作り直す必要があるため、更新処理の速度が低下するというデメリット(弱点)がある点には注意しましょう。
コード設計と各種コード
コンピュータがデータを【一意】(重複がなく、たった一つに特定できること)に識別し、効率的に分類や集計をするためのルールです。
シーケンスコードは、1、2、3と発生順に単純な連番を振ります。
ブロックコードは、1000番台は営業部、2000番台は総務部など、グループごとに番号の「範囲(ブロック)」を割り当てます。
桁別コードは、最初の2桁が入学年度、次の1桁が学部など、桁の位置(何桁目か)に意味を持たせます。
ブロックコードと混同しやすいので違いを意識しましょう。
ニモニックコードは、「Japan」を「JP」とするなど、対象の名称から直感的に連想しやすい文字を使います。
チェックディジット
人間がコードを手入力する際の誤入力(打ち間違いや桁の入れ替わり)をシステムが自動で検出するために、コードの末尾などにくっつける検査用の数字です。
身近な商品パッケージのバーコード(JANコード)の末尾などにも使われており、一定の計算規則に合わない入力がされるとエラーを出して間違いを防ぐ仕組みになっています。
楽曲に込めたメッセージ
ITパスポート試験は出題範囲が非常に広く、専門用語の暗記に苦労することも多いと思います。
しかし、単調になりがちな暗記作業も、音楽に乗せてリズムを感じることで、楽しく効率的な学習へと変化します。
この楽曲が、皆様の試験勉強へのモチベーションアップと合格に向けた力強い後押しになれば幸いです。
まとめ
今回は、AIを活用して制作したITパスポート対策ソング「インデックス、コード設計覚えうた」をご紹介しました。
Geminiによる正確な要点整理と、Suno AIによるキャッチーなメロディの組み合わせにより、実用的な学習補助ツールを作ることができました。
ぜひ楽曲を繰り返し聴き込んで、インデックスの役割や各種コードの違いをマスターしてください。
皆様がITパスポート試験に見事合格されることを、心より応援しています。

コメント